Abstract
BACKGROUND: Disclosure is a difficult but important process for victims of child maltreatment. There is limited research on child maltreatment disclosure. Young people have been reluctant to disclose victimization to adults, but short message service (SMS) crisis services may represent one novel method of engaging young people around sensitive topics.Entities:

Distribution of content of initial message and first maltreatment disclosure (N=244).
| Theme | n (%) | Example quote | |
| Disclosure of abuse | 108 (44.3) | “My dads abusing me and I have no escape” | |
| Family issues | 33 (13.5) | “I dont want to be with my family no more im tired of being in this family” | |
| Suicide/self-harm | 25 (10.2) | “i feel extremely alone and I honestly want to die” | |
| General support-seeking | 15 (6.1) | “I need someone to talk to” | |
| Limited information | 15 (6.1) | “A lot of things” | |
| Other mental health | 5 (2.0) | “Just really depressed is all” | |
| Running away | 5 (2.0) | “i am thinking about running away. i think i will run away...” | |
| Other | 38 (15.6) | “I want to stop being hurt” | |
| Description of event consistent with abuse | 119 (48.8) | “touched me in a place I didn’t want to be touched” | |
| Abuse | 99 (40.6) | “my parents are abusive” | |
| Other definite language | 16 (6.6) | “father rapes me...” | |
| Other | 6 (2.5) | “my mom enjoys punishing me” | |
| No identifiable child maltreatment disclosure | 4 (1.6) | N/Aa | |
aN/A: not applicable.
